Elementor's "puzzle piece" is looking good, but there's a technical issue towards the end of the user onboarding process. It appears to be related to the playground embedding the WordPress site within an iframe without including the allow-top-navigation HTML attribute. This attribute, when set to true, allows the embedded content to change the URL of the parent window, but if missing or set to false, it restricts this navigation for security reasons. Unfortunately, we lack control over the HTML attributes of the playground iframe.

Is there someway this behavior can be changed?

@miriamelementor there's multiple places in WordPress where a link or a form uses target="top". One of the intentions behind the current set of iframe attributes is to protect the user from reloading the website as that would destroy the running Playground – it lives only as long as the top-level page. Could Elementor onboarding be adjusted to avoid taking over the top level page?
